More Colours...and Some Rotten Stuff



We did an experiment in colour and surface tension this week. Using milk and food colouring on a plate, we tested the effect of adding a little dish soap to bind to the fat molecules in the milk and break the surface tension. We tried 3.5% and 2% milk, and it seemed to work a bit better with the higher fat milk. Plus it looked really cool! 

We also decided to see what would happen to our sunflower blossoms if we put them in the jars. We left water in one, and no water in the other. They are already looking pretty rotten!
